The maritime industry is a major area of the Nigerian economy with substantial potential for growth. Nigeria is also a major oil producing and exporting nation, performing a crucial role in the facilitation of international trade, natural resource exports in addition to developing employment opportunities for the community. With multiple seaports and a vast coastline, Nigeria is placed as an essential hub for worldwide imports and shipping. The nation also surrounds the Atlantic Ocean, making it a key location for many freight operations. The marine industry is managed by the Nigerian maritime administration, making sure that there is conformity with global maritime legislations, safety regulations and seafarer training. However, when it concerns Nigerian maritime recruitment regardless of the high need for qualified workers, having the ability to seek employees who have actually recieved quality education and vocational teaching remains a challenge. In fact, lots of seafarers have a hard time acquiring qualifications, training gaps and minimal access to global job opportunities.
